Transaction 21574254137514aed7610c2a7161273bcd6f7eb9be29c07411c42729417f6ffe

5 Input
2 Outputs
  • 21574254137514aed7610c2a7161273bcd6f7eb9be29c07411c42729417f6ffe:0
  • value  6960000
    address  1Hy4DWBBAML3exniuuBM4ad98LrSr5iZt4
  • 21574254137514aed7610c2a7161273bcd6f7eb9be29c07411c42729417f6ffe:1
  • value  1000572
    address  3CBnS8dMrxDKHEcmWhss68pA3UN2sTwSzz